How much do flexible dedicated owner operator jobs pay per week?

As of Aug 11, 2026, the average weekly pay for flexible dedicated owner operator in the United States is $4,519.56,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$1,317.31 and $7,365.38 per week,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a flexible dedicated owner operator?

A Flexible Dedicated Owner Operator is an independent truck driver who owns or leases their own vehicle and contracts with companies to haul freight along dedicated routes, but with flexibility in scheduling and assignments. These operators manage their own business, choose which loads to take, and often enjoy more autonomy and potentially higher earnings compared to company drivers. The 'flexible' aspect means they are not tied to one specific route or schedule, allowing them to adapt to changing market demands and personal preferences. This role requires a commercial driver's license (CDL), good business skills, and a willingness to maintain their own equipment. Many logistics companies work with owner operators to meet fluctuating transportation needs.

What are some common challenges flexible dedicated owner operators face in managing their schedules and routes?

Flexible Dedicated Owner Operators often encounter challenges in balancing the demands of dedicated routes with the need for schedule flexibility. While dedicated routes can offer consistency and predictability, unexpected changes, such as last-minute customer requests or delays due to weather and traffic, may require quick adjustments. Additionally, maintaining communication with dispatchers and clients is crucial to ensure timely deliveries and resolve issues efficiently. Successful operators typically develop strong organizational skills and adaptability to handle these dynamic aspects of the role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a flexible dedicated owner operator?

To thrive as a Flexible Dedicated Owner Operator, you need a valid commercial driver’s license (CDL), a clean driving record, and sound knowledge of DOT regulations and logistics operations. Familiarity with GPS navigation systems, electronic logging devices (ELDs), and basic vehicle maintenance tools is typically required. Strong organizational skills, self-motivation, and effective communication with dispatchers and clients set top performers apart. These skills ensure safe, timely deliveries, regulatory compliance, and reliable service in a competitive trucking industry.

What is the difference between Flexible Dedicated Owner Operator vs Local Truck Driver?

AspectFlexible Dedicated Owner OperatorLocal Truck Driver
CredentialsCommercial Driver's License (CDL)CDL
Work EnvironmentOn the road, long-haul or regional routesLocal routes, within a specific area
Employer UsageIndependent contractor or owner operator for dedicated routesEmployed directly by a company for local deliveries
Search IntentComparison of owner operator flexibility vs local driving roles

The Flexible Dedicated Owner Operator typically manages their own schedule and operates on dedicated routes for specific clients, offering more independence. In contrast, a Local Truck Driver works within a defined local area, often with a fixed schedule and employer. Both roles require a CDL and involve driving, but they differ mainly in work environment and employment structure.
